The Effectiveness of the Augmented Reality-Based Learning Media Application on Student’s Interests and Learning Outcomes of Science Subject at Elementary Schools
This study aims to determine the effectiveness of the application of Augmented Reality-based learning media on students' interests and learning outcomes in elementary schools in Palembang. The research was conducted utilizing a Quasi-Experimental design with Nonequivalent Control Group Design. This study's population comprised fifth-grade students of elementary schools in Palembang, sampling through a stratified random technique of 157 students. Data collection techniques used include documentation, observation, and tests. Based on the study results, the data showed that the application of the Augmented Reality-based learning media of science subject in Elementary Schools was more effective in increasing interest and learning outcomes compared to one without using Augmented Reality-based learning media.
